There are two ways to do this at FindMyPast:
1. Select Search at the top of any page, then on the right of the menu Search Addresses. Enter 1841 Census, High Street, Hull - I would have expected that to work, but you need to set the search radius to 5 miles to get any results. Apart from a handful outside of Hull, this gives loads of results for High Street and various courts and entries off it.
2. Search > Search All Records > type 1841 and select 1841 Census. On the resulting page you could try searching on a street name etc (I didn't so I don't know how well it works), but I think a more reliable method would be to use the archived street indexes that I mentioned in Reply #1 and search with the references that they give.
